## Break-Glass Access — Lintbarrel Plugin Platform

Following the stale-cache incident (postmortem PM-2231), external plugin authors may need emergency access to purge cached manifests when the invalidation hook fails. Break-glass access is logged and reviewed weekly; use it only when the standard purge endpoint returns stale entries for more than fifteen minutes. To activate break-glass mode on the admin console, enter the recovery passphrase shown below.

unlock words, faduf-kajog: norys-alddor-druax-silmir-silael-ralion-ralwyn-eliael-juldor-eliion-quenael-ralath-holath-eliox

**Q: Why did template rendering slow down after the Marlowe release?**

A: The Harkett render service recompiles templates on every cache miss, and the Marlowe release shortened cache TTLs. If render latency spikes on your shift, bump the TTL back to 900s and warm the cache via the admin task. If the cache node itself is lost, rebuilding it requires the recovery passphrase, noted below:

recovery phrase for fahog-yahif: wenael-fraox

Quick heads-up on Pinwheel UI versioning: we cut a minor release every sprint, and anything touching component props needs a changeset file in the PR. No changeset, no merge — the bot will nag you. Majors are rare and go through the design council first. The full policy, with examples of what counts as breaking, lives on the internal page below.

wiki page, bahip-yahip: https://grafana.qirvanlabs.corp/browse/display/projects/cc3a1b9dbfc9

Handover — Pellwick pooler, week of the migration

Pool sizes on the Marrow cluster are pinned at 40 per node; don't raise them, the replica can't take it. The leak we saw Tuesday was a stuck health-check thread — restarting the pooler service clears it. Metrics live on the Ivygate dashboard under "pool-saturation." One more thing: if the pooler refuses reconnects after a restart, it enters safe mode and demands the recovery passphrase, which is the following.

vault phrase of yaduf-yajop = lamath-kelix-aldion-zorius-ulaox-eliax-gorox-norok-fenael-fenath-julael-pelius-belius-druion